Search engine traffic is volatile, but social traffic is entirely in your control. Pinterest Ads offer some of the cheapest Tier 1 (US/UK/CA) CPCs on the internet if your creative is right. Here is how to run a profitable Ad Arbitrage loop.
The Arbitrage Math:
If your website generates a $25 RPM (Revenue Per Mille - $25 per 1000 visits) from Mediavine or AdSense, every visitor is worth $0.025. If you can buy Pinterest traffic for $0.01 to $0.015 per click, you print money.
Step-by-Step Execution:
- The Niche: This only works in high-visual, high-RPM niches. Think Home Decor, Personal Finance, Travel, or DIY Crafts.
- The Format: Create listicles. "25 Insane Bathroom Remodel Ideas on a Budget". Pagination is your friend. Splitting the article into 5 pages means 5x the ad impressions per user.
- The Creative: Use Canva to design tall pins (1000x1500px). The image must be high contrast, and the text on the image must create a "curiosity gap" (e.g., "Idea #14 changed my life").
- The Campaign: Run Pinterest Consideration campaigns. Target broad keywords. Let the Pinterest algorithm find your audience over 3-4 days. Monitor your Google Analytics vs. Ad spend meticulously.
